Pearland Schools Make Educational Results Partnership Honor Roll List

Date:

Educational Results Partnership (ERP) recently released the annual “Honor Roll” list of top-performing schools in Texas. This is the ninth year that ERP has completed the Honor Roll, recognizing top public schools, school districts, and charter schools that have outperformed their peers in closing achievement gaps, particularly among higher-poverty and historically disadvantaged student populations. The recognition is presented in collaboration with the Texas Business Leadership Council (TBLC).

Pearland ISD schools that made the 2023 Honor Roll are Barbara Cockrell, Massey Ranch, Shadycrest, and Silvercrest Elementary Schools, Alexander and Sam Jamison Middle Schools, Pearland Junior High East, and Robert Turner College and Career High School.

In total, 835 schools in Texas made the Honor Roll, approximately 12 percent of the state’s schools. The program is part of a national effort to engage business leaders in recognizing successful schools and educational systems and promoting best practices that improve student outcomes. Honor Roll schools are recognized for demonstrating consistently higher levels of student achievement, improvement in achievement over time, and a reduction in achievement gaps among student populations.
